/Compliance & regulation

Compliance considerations for Cape Elizabeth regulated industries

Cape Elizabeth's Healthcare, Maritime, and Manufacturing sectors operate under regulatory frameworks that shape what automation can and can't do. Our builds account for HIPAA, HITECH, Coast Guard, IMO, ISO 9001, and OSHA reporting from the start — not as an afterthought layered on after launch.

Practically, that means: data classification at ingest, audit logs for every AI-driven decision, role-based access controls aligned to your existing IAM, and human-in-the-loop checkpoints at the points where regulations require them. We've built systems for regulated industries since day one; we don't deploy AI agents that take actions a compliance officer wouldn't sign off on. If your auditor needs to know what an automation did, when, on whose authority, and which data it touched — the system tells them.

/ROI & investment

Automation ROI for Cape Elizabeth, Maine businesses

The cost comparison for tourism businesses in Cape Elizabeth comes down to three options: hire another person ($45,000-$65,000/year fully loaded), subscribe to SaaS automation platforms ($500-$2,000/month recurring), or build custom automation you own ($2,500-$10,000 one-time). The third option — what AutomateNexus delivers — has the lowest total cost of ownership over any period longer than 6 months, because there are no recurring platform fees compounding over time.

For Cape Elizabeth businesses comparing vendors, the key differentiator is total cost of ownership. Platform-based automation (Zapier Business at $599/month, HubSpot Operations at $800/month) costs $7,200-$9,600/year — every year, forever, with pricing that increases as your usage grows. Our one-time build fee of $2,500-$10,000 is a permanent asset with operational costs of $30-$150/month in AI provider fees. Over 3 years, the savings compound to $15,000-$25,000 or more.
